Blown Double Glazing Repairs Near Me

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gDouble glazing that is misted or steamed up is a sign that the window seal needs to be replaced. A glass that has been damaged is less efficient in energy use and could also be a threat to your home's security.

It is best to have your windows repaired as quickly as you can when they begin to fog. This will benefit your home, you as well as the environment. It will keep you warmer for less, decrease external noise, and boost the efficiency of your home's energy usage.

1. Replace the seal

The ability of your windows to function is dependent on the seals used by your windows. They prevent air and moisture from leaking in from outside. If they fail, you will lose the insulating capacity of your windows, and you will have to pay higher energy bills. Windows will be less effective at keeping cold and heat out.

One of the first signs that the window seals have failed is misting or condensation between the panes of your double glazed windows. Although there are some quick solutions to eliminate the mist for a short while, replacing or fixing the window seals is always the best solution.

Modern windows are usually triple- or double glazed door handles-paned with a sealed void between glass panes that is filled with an inert gas like argon or krypton. The insulating value of these windows is enhanced due to the presence of this inert gas, which can help slow the transfer of heat between warm and cold air. If the window seal is damaged the insulating properties your windows will be diminished and this could result in condensation between the glass panes that is not only unsightly but also decreases the amount of natural light that can be seen through your windows.

If you have double-glazed Windows under warranty, contact the company who installed them. They will be able to fix any issues that result from faulty installation. If your window is not covered by warranty and you'd like to fix it, there are a few options available to you.

Depending on the severity of your issue, you may only need to replace the glass in your double glazing, rather than replacing the entire frame and window. This is the quickest and most cost-effective solution however, it is important to remember that this is only a temporary fix as you will need to replace the window sooner or later.

The other option would be to replace the sash. This is the part of the windows that can move up and down and close or open. A window specialist will disassemble the sash and take out the IGU to accomplish this. A replacement IGU can then be fitted into the sash. It is then put back together back into the window.

2. Repair the Seal

Double glazing is a worthwhile investment for any house, reducing noise and increasing efficiency in energy use. They aren't invincible and require regular maintenance to function as they should. One of the most frequent problems with this kind of window is when it begins to develop condensation between the panes. This can lead to the glass looking dirty, wet or even foggy, and can no longer fulfill its insulation function.

If you notice condensation between the panes of your double-glazing There are alternatives for fixing it. You can try a defogging kit that is usually available at home improvement stores. These kits require drilling a hole through the frame, and allowing moisture to evaporate through the window. This method is not without controversy, and a number of homeowners have reported that their problem occurs again after using the method.

Another alternative is to get the entire IGU (IGU) replaced. This is more expensive however, it is usually more efficient than a defogging device. It is possible to save money on costs of energy by replacing the IGU.

You can also avoid a window seal failure by taking some simple steps. Always use a soft cloth to clean the surface of your windows. Do not clean them using a pressure washer. This can damage the seal, causing it to deteriorate faster.

You can also avoid a failure of the seal by choosing a quality window from the beginning, and ensuring that you follow the correct installation procedures. In addition, by re-caulking the frame's edge meets the sash and by checking the window warranty before installing a reflective window film, you can reduce the amount your windows will deteriorate over time. Finally, by making sure your double glaing windows are properly ventilated, you can ensure it looks good for a long time to be to.

4. Replace the Frame

Many people think that when their double-glazed windows get foggy or cloudy, they will need to replace the whole window. However, the truth is that this is usually a very simple fix that requires no more than replacing the glass unit that is insulated. Double glazing is comprised of two panes of glass with a spacer bar in between and gas or air between (for an increase in thermal efficiency). This creates an insulation barrier that keeps warm air within your home and cold air outside. Over time, the seals between glass can get worn down and allow moisture to enter. This causes the misting.

Keep your double-glazed windows in good shape to prevent misting. This is especially crucial if the warranty applies. A broken window seal allows cold air to enter and warm air to escape, which will cause higher heating costs and reduced efficiency in energy use. Cleaning your windows regularly will aid in avoiding this.
